aboutsumma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orhudokkow <hudokkow@gmail.com>2015-08-26 15:50:25 +0100
committerhudokkow <hudokkow@gmail.com>2015-08-26 15:50:25 +0100
commitadb140cf3480fc156b4853bd8924f3e3a20fc694 (patch)
tree915f1459a7d0d5573ba9f1a0b2793b71a5401c0c
parentdab498e63e0a210ed2a6afef55034c2c2434795b (diff)
[groovy] Update to 2.4.4
-rw-r--r--codegenerator.mk4
-rw-r--r--lib/groovy/groovy-all-2.1.7.jarbin6375081 -> 0 bytes
-rw-r--r--lib/groovy/groovy-all-2.4.4.jarbin0 -> 6998724 bytes
-rw-r--r--tools/codegenerator/GenerateSWIGBindings.bat4
4 files changed, 4 insertions, 4 deletions
diff --git a/codegenerator.mk b/codegenerator.mk
index 895c0e81e9..246f283bb1 100644
--- a/codegenerator.mk
+++ b/codegenerator.mk
@@ -42,9 +42,9 @@ vpath %.i $(INTERFACES_DIR)/swig
$(GENDIR)/%.cpp: $(GENDIR)/%.xml $(JAVA) $(SWIG) $(DOXY_XML_PATH)
# Work around potential groovy bug reported at: http://bugs.debian.org/cgi-bin/bugreport.cgi?bug=733234
- $(JAVA) -cp "$(GROOVY_DIR)/groovy-all-2.1.7.jar:$(GROOVY_DIR)/commons-lang-2.6.jar:$(TOPDIR)/tools/codegenerator:$(INTERFACES_DIR)/python" \
+ $(JAVA) -cp "$(GROOVY_DIR)/groovy-all-2.4.4.jar:$(GROOVY_DIR)/commons-lang-2.6.jar:$(TOPDIR)/tools/codegenerator:$(INTERFACES_DIR)/python" \
org.codehaus.groovy.tools.FileSystemCompiler -d $(TOPDIR)/tools/codegenerator $(TOPDIR)/tools/codegenerator/Helper.groovy $(TOPDIR)/tools/codegenerator/SwigTypeParser.groovy $(INTERFACES_DIR)/python/MethodType.groovy $(INTERFACES_DIR)/python/PythonTools.groovy
- $(JAVA) -cp "$(GROOVY_DIR)/groovy-all-2.1.7.jar:$(GROOVY_DIR)/commons-lang-2.6.jar:$(TOPDIR)/tools/codegenerator:$(INTERFACES_DIR)/python" \
+ $(JAVA) -cp "$(GROOVY_DIR)/groovy-all-2.4.4.jar:$(GROOVY_DIR)/commons-lang-2.6.jar:$(TOPDIR)/tools/codegenerator:$(INTERFACES_DIR)/python" \
groovy.ui.GroovyMain $(TOPDIR)/tools/codegenerator/Generator.groovy $< $(INTERFACES_DIR)/python/PythonSwig.cpp.template $@ $(DOXY_XML_PATH)
rm $<
diff --git a/lib/groovy/groovy-all-2.1.7.jar b/lib/groovy/groovy-all-2.1.7.jar
deleted file mode 100644
index e24f300562..0000000000
--- a/lib/groovy/groovy-all-2.1.7.jar
+++ /dev/null
Binary files differ
diff --git a/lib/groovy/groovy-all-2.4.4.jar b/lib/groovy/groovy-all-2.4.4.jar
new file mode 100644
index 0000000000..0f5412639b
--- /dev/null
+++ b/lib/groovy/groovy-all-2.4.4.jar
Binary files differ
diff --git a/tools/codegenerator/GenerateSWIGBindings.bat b/tools/codegenerator/GenerateSWIGBindings.bat
index da45bdb809..aa5f00a7a7 100644
--- a/tools/codegenerator/GenerateSWIGBindings.bat
+++ b/tools/codegenerator/GenerateSWIGBindings.bat
@@ -29,7 +29,7 @@ rem run doxygen
rem run swig to generate the XML used by groovy to generate the python bindings
"%bin_dir%\swig\swig.exe" -w401 -c++ -outdir "%python_generated_dir%" -o "%python_generated_dir%\%2.xml" -xml -I"%base_Dir%\xbmc" -xmllang python "%swig_dir%\%2.i"
rem run groovy to generate the python bindings
-"%java_exe%" -cp "%groovy_dir%\groovy-all-2.1.7.jar;%groovy_dir%\commons-lang-2.6.jar;%generator_dir%;%python_dir%" groovy.ui.GroovyMain "%generator_dir%\Generator.groovy" "%python_generated_dir%\%2.xml" "%python_dir%\PythonSwig.cpp.template" "%python_generated_dir%\%2.cpp" "%doxygen_dir%"
+"%java_exe%" -cp "%groovy_dir%\groovy-all-2.4.4.jar;%groovy_dir%\commons-lang-2.6.jar;%generator_dir%;%python_dir%" groovy.ui.GroovyMain "%generator_dir%\Generator.groovy" "%python_generated_dir%\%2.xml" "%python_dir%\PythonSwig.cpp.template" "%python_generated_dir%\%2.cpp" "%doxygen_dir%"
rem delete the XML file generated by SWIG as it's not needed anymore
del "%python_generated_dir%\%2.xml" > NUL
@@ -37,4 +37,4 @@ rem delete the generated doxygen files
rmdir "%doxygen_dir%" /S /Q > NUL
rem go back to the initial directory
-cd "%cur_dir%" \ No newline at end of file
+cd "%cur_dir%"